CONTROL OF MARKETS

PRODUCE BOARD'S POWERS LEGISLATION REPEAL SOUGHT [by TELEGRAPH —I'UESS association] W E LLI NGTO N, Th u rsd by .A/tor discussing the question of new markets for New Zealand produce (lie executive of tlie Associated Chambers of Commerce decided to day, following a public appeal by the Minister of Industries and Commerce, the Hon, R. Masters, to business men to open new markets, to ask the Minister to repeal the clauses and Acts governing the Meat, Dairy, Fruit and Honey Boards empowering them to assume absolute control of the commodities under their supervision. It was reported that a number of large firms in New Zealand were deterred from making new trade connections overseas by ibe powers which the boards bold to take over their markets from them by compulsion once those markets become lucrative.'
